Early life

Rafeeq Ahamed was born to Syed Sajjad Hussain and Thithayikutty on 17 December 1961 in Akkikavu, Trichur. He graduated in English literature from
Sree Krishna College, Guruvayur Sree Krishna College is a Guruvayur Devaswom Board arts and science college in Guruvayoor, Thrissur District. The college comes under Calicut University and was established in 18 July 1964. Graduate courses were started in 1967 and Post gradua ...
.

Film career

He started his film career through the 1999 film ''
Garshom ''Garshom'' is a 1999 Indian Malayalam film, directed by P. T. Kunju Muhammed. The film stars Urvashi, Murali, Madhu and Siddique in the lead roles. The film has musical score by Ramesh Narayan. It was the debut film of noted lyricist Rafeeq ...
'' directed by P. T. Kunju Muhammed. His second work as a lyricist was ''
Perumazhakkalam ''Perumazhakkalam'' (English: The season of heavy rains) is a 2004 Indian Malayalam-language romantic drama film directed by Kamal and written by T. A. Razzaq. It stars Meera Jasmine, Kavya Madhavan, Dileep, Vineeth and Biju Menon. Notable asso ...
'' , directed by Kamal. It was music director
M. Jayachandran Madhusoodanan Jayachandran is an Indian composer, singer, and musician. He has won the Kerala State Film Award for Best Music Director for a record number of nine times. In 2005, he also won the state award for best male singer. In 2015, he wo ...
who suggested Rafeeq to Kamal, based on an experience of working with Rafeeq for the title song of a television serial ''Samanathaalam''. Rafeeq penned the lyrics of much acclaimed song '' Rakkilithan'' for ''perumazhakalam'' and has since written more than 600 songs for about 300 Malayalam films.
